				<description>&lt;p&gt;&lt;img src=&#34;http://warm-ir-heater-hub.com/images/71f433f1e96a77005678ec5fb598ccb1.jpg&#34; alt=&#34;Replacement heating element IP65&#34;&gt;&lt;/p&gt;&#xA;&lt;h1 id=&#34;why-your-ip65-infrared-heaters-keep-shorting-out-and-how-to-fix-it&#34;&gt;Why Your IP65 Infrared Heaters Keep Shorting Out (And How to Fix It)&lt;/h1&gt;&#xA;&lt;p&gt;Here is a frustrating truth: most IP65 infrared heaters don&amp;rsquo;t actually die because the heating element burns out. That&amp;rsquo;s rarely the problem.&#xA;The real culprit? The lead-wire seals.&#xA;When these units live in high-heat environments, standard seals just can&amp;rsquo;t keep up. They get tired. They crack. And once that happens, moisture and grime sneak inside, causing carbonization that leads straight to a short-circuit. It&amp;rsquo;s a headache nobody needs.&#xA;&lt;strong&gt;The heat &lt;a href=&#34;https://o-yate.com&#34;&gt;struggle&lt;/a&gt;&lt;/strong&gt;&#xA;Think about how the heat moves. It travels from the quartz tube right toward the electrical connections.&#xA;In a lot of cheap, &amp;ldquo;commodity-grade&amp;rdquo; heaters, the seal is basically just a glob of silicone. The problem is that silicone doesn&amp;rsquo;t handle constant heating and cooling very well. It shrinks. It gets brittle. Eventually, a tiny gap opens up between the wire and the seal.&#xA;That little gap is where the disaster starts.&#xA;&lt;strong&gt;Doing it the right way&lt;/strong&gt;&#xA;To actually stop those shorts, you need a sealing process that doesn&amp;rsquo;t quit.&#xA;We use high-temperature epoxy resins and gaskets that actually &amp;ldquo;move&amp;rdquo; with the glass and metal. When the heater ramps up to peak temperature, the seal expands and contracts along with the materials. It stays tight.&#xA;A real IP65 seal does more than just keep &lt;a href=&#34;https://henruite.com&#34;&gt;water&lt;/a&gt; out—it manages the &amp;ldquo;heat soak.&amp;rdquo; We also use reinforced lead-wires with fluoropolymer insulation. It feels sturdier because it is. Those wires won&amp;rsquo;t melt or crack, even when the thermal stress is constant.&#xA;&lt;strong&gt;One thing to keep in mind&lt;/strong&gt;&#xA;There is a trade-off here.&#xA;Because the sealing is so robust, the point where the wire exits the unit is pretty rigid. You can&amp;rsquo;t just bend those wires sharply right at the seal. If you do, you risk cracking the &lt;a href=&#34;https://goldisgood.com&#34;&gt;potting&lt;/a&gt;, and you&amp;rsquo;re right back where you started.&#xA;When you&amp;rsquo;re wiring these up, leave yourself a decent service loop. Give the wire some room to breathe. If your setup is really tight and you don&amp;rsquo;t have that space, just let us know.
